While Apify offers a fantastic entry point for data extraction, achieving truly comprehensive and resilient data pipelines often necessitates venturing beyond its confines. This doesn't mean abandoning Apify; rather, it involves understanding its strengths and strategically augmenting them with other powerful tools and methodologies. Consider developing your own custom scrapers using libraries like Puppeteer or Playwright for JavaScript-heavy sites, or Beautiful Soup and Scrapy for Python-based projects. These give you unparalleled control over browser automation, CAPTCHA solving, and intricate pagination logic. A crucial step is also implementing robust error handling and retry mechanisms. Don't forget the importance of IP rotation services and proxy management to prevent blocking and ensure consistent access to target websites. The goal is to build a toolkit that adapts to the ever-evolving landscape of web scraping.
